Title: Combating Organized Retail Crime Act of 2025

Vote Smart's Synopsis:

Vote to pass a bill that expands federal enforcement of criminal offenses related to organized retail and supply chain crime.

Highlights:

  • Expands federal enforcement of criminal offenses related to organized retail and supply chain crime (Sec. 2-4).

  • Specifies that the term “organized retail and supply chain crime” includes criminal offenses involving the interstate transportation of stolen property, the sale or receipt of stolen goods, or theft from an interstate or foreign shipment that is committed by, in coordination with, or at the instruction of an organization (Sec. 3).

  • Expands the scope of conduct that qualifies as offenses involving the interstate transportation of stolen property or the sale or receipt of stolen goods by allowing prosecutions to be based on the aggregate value of stolen items over a 12-month period (Sec. 3).

  • Establishes such offenses as predicate offenses (i.e., underlying offenses) for prosecutions under the federal money laundering statute and authorizes the criminal forfeiture of any property obtained from the proceeds of an offense (Sec. 3).

  • Establishes an offense involving theft from an interstate or foreign shipment as an underlying offense for prosecution under the federal money laundering statute and authorizes the criminal forfeiture of any associated property (Sec. 3).

  • Expands the federal money laundering statute to include offenses involving general-use prepaid cards, gift certificates, or store gift cards (Sec. 3).

  • Establishes a temporary center within the Department of Homeland Security to coordinate federal law enforcement activities related to organized retail and supply chain crime (Sec. 4).

NOTE: THIS VOTE WAS TAKEN UNDER A SUSPENSION OF THE RULES TO CUT OFF DEBATE EARLY AND VOTE TO PASS THE BILL, THEREBY REQUIRING A TWO-THIRDS MAJORITY FOR PASSAGE.
